What Does It Mean When A Tomato Plant Leaves Turn Yellow. If you're seeing yellow leaves on your tomato plants, don't panic! If a tomato plant isn’t receiving enough moisture, its soil will feel dry and its leaves may begin to yellow. Yellow leaves on tomato plants can be an indication that the plant is not being watered correctly. “nitrogen is the most common cause, because people generally don’t fertilize tomatoes enough,” masabni said. Nutrition can be a cause for yellowing leaves on tomato plants. In fact, yellow leaves on tomato plants are a common problem, and there are many. Typically, yellowing leaves are a result of a nutritional imbalance or disease outbreak, but other causes can play a part. It's not the end of the world.
